Hi Niharika, if you qualify NATA you'll be eligible to apply with this board score. The merit is prepared considering 50% NATA Score and 50% Board's Score.

After IIM-A, the other reputed colleges in Gujarat are MICA, NIRMA University, IRMA (all in Ahmedabad), and FMS, Vadodara. https://www.shiksha.com/mba/ranking/top-mba-colleges-in-gujarat/2-2-109-0-0
